Georgia Judge To Allow Cameras In Courtroom If Trump Indicted

-

As the world awaits the likely fourth indictment of former President in the election probe, Fulton County Superior Court Judge ruled cameras can be allowed in court if Trump is charged. (RELATED: Georgia Supreme Court Unanimously Rejects Trump's Bid)

The decision means the entire hearing will be broadcast live in front of millions, exponentially increasing the tension in the courtroom as Deadline's Ted Johnson reports:

A judge who is presiding over grand jury deliberations in Fulton County, GA on Monday said that will be allowed to film and photograph the moment when an indictment is handed down, according to The Messenger.

“If a grand jury presents an indictment, that's usually in the afternoon, and you can film and photograph that,” said Fulton County Superior Court Judge Robert McBurney.

District Attorney began presenting her case to the grand jury Monday morning. Trump responded on Truth Social by accusing Willis of having an affair with a gang member she represented as a defense attorney in 2019. No evidence exists to corroborate such a claim.

Johnson continues:

It's still unclear whether cameras would be allowed in other proceedings, like Trump's potential arraignment, but Georgia law contrasts to other jurisdictions where the president has been criminally charged. Federal courts prohibit televising or audio recording of criminal proceedings. In , where Trump is facing criminal charges related to payments to Stormy Daniels, still cameras were allowed for a brief period during the former president's arraignment but then were barred from the proceedings.

Media organizations are expected to press for some kind of camera coverage of Trump's federal criminal proceedings, despite current rules.

The Fulton County grand jury only meets on Mondays and Tuesdays, making a vote to indict Trump widely anticipated in the next 24 hours.
